WebJun 28, 2024 · Classifying iron ore at the resource drilling stage is an area where automated lithology classification could offer significant benefits in the efficiency of mine planning and geo-metallurgical studies. Presently, iron ore lithology and grade are classified manually from elemental assay data, usually collected in 1–3 m intervals.
